Rabbi Citrin is offering the class “Haggadah and History” just in time for Passover. Note: The first Seder is 3/27. The Haggadah is a composite work assembled over 2,000 years. Its various parts reflect the context of the times in which they were written and included in the Haggadah. To understand the ongoing relevance of our springtime Jewish birth narrative, its power to move Jews in every generation, we will examine and discuss the components and themes of the Haggadah from the Biblical period to modern American Haggadot, both published and unpublished.
